"What type of flour is used to make the dough for your homemade pizza base, and where do you source it from?"

The type of flour I use to make my homemade pizza base is a high-protein bread flour. It's called "Patis" brand, which is a local Australian brand that can be found at most major supermarkets here in Sydney. The protein content of this flour helps to develop gluten and gives the dough a chewy texture, which is essential for pizza base. I also sometimes use a mix of bread flour and semolina for added texture and flavor.
